    Abstract

    The invention solves the problem of obtaining the optimal parameters of use, wherein the pouring nozzle has a soft, elastically flexible ending resistant to breaking or biting. The dispenser with a cap for sachets is characterized in that the pouring nozzle (5) has a top region (9) made of a thermoplastic elastomer, forming a monolith with the rest of the body (1) of the dispenser, and the said pouring nozzle (5) is equipped in the top region (2) with an elastic partition forming a membrane (10) with a pair of intersecting slits.

    [0024] The dispenser with a cap for sachets is made of plastic and is designed for permanent connection with a plastic container with flexible walls, such as sachets for fruit juice, fruit or vegetable puree, etc.

    [0025] The dispenser with a cap for sachets, has a body 1 with an outer surface shaped with a tube-like outline, having a weldable portion 2, and above it the lower shelf 3, the upper shelf 4 and a pouring nozzle 5.

    [0026] The lateral surface of the pouring nozzle 5 has a screw thread 6 and mounted is a removable cap 7 with a covering element having a profiling cup 8 on the upper part.

    [0027] The pouring nozzle 5 has a top region 9 made of thermoplastic elastomer. The top region 9 forms a monolith with the rest of the body 1 of the dispenser, which below the top region 9 is made of polyethylene. In the dispenser, in the variant of the invention shown in FIG. 3, the pouring nozzle 5 has the top region 9 above the screw thread 6.

    [0028] The body of the dispenser 1, in another variant shown in FIG. 4 has an elastic top region 9 appointed above the screw thread 6 with a circular overlay of the inner surface made of a thermoplastic elastomer.

    [0029] The body of the dispenser in the variant shown in FIG. 5 has an elastic top region 9 above the upper shelf 4.

    [0030] The body of the dispenser in the variant shown in FIG. 6 has a pouring nozzle 5 wherein the internal part of the top region 9 is equipped with an elastic, flat partition forming a membrane 10 with a pair of intersecting slits extending radially outwards. The membrane 10 is made of a thermoplastic elastomer.

    [0031] The body of the dispenser in the variant shown in FIG. 7 has a top region with a circular overlay of the inner surface made of a thermoplastic elastomer and contains a flat membrane 10.

    [0032] The body of the dispenser in the variant shown in FIG. 8 has a top region with a circular overlay of the inner surface made of a thermoplastic elastomer and contains a membrane 10 of a concave meniscus.

    [0033] The body of the dispenser in the variant shown in FIG. 9 has an elastic top region 9 appointed above the screw thread 6 with a circular overlay of the inner surface made of a thermoplastic elastomer and contains a flat membrane 10.

    [0034] The body of the dispenser in the variant shown in FIG. 11 has an elastic top region 9 appointed above the screw thread 6 with a circular overlay of the inner surface and contains a membrane 10 of a concave meniscus.
